The unicode standard pdf

Unicode is an information technology standard for the consistent encoding, representation, and handling of text expressed in most of the worlds writing systems. Links to the individual unicode standard annexes are available. It was designed for backward compatibility with ascii and to avoid the complications of endianness and byte order marks in utf16 and utf32. When the website is run locally from visual studio on windows 7 the fonts render correctly. The unicode standard, its associated standards, and data form the foundation for cldr and icu releases. The unicode standard is the foundation for all modern software and communications around the world, including all modern operating systems, browsers, laptops, and smart phonesplus the internet and web urls, html, xml, css, json, etc. Programming with unicode documentation, release 2011 in some charsets, code points are not all contiguous. Unlocking the mayan hieroglyphic script with unicode carlos pallan gayol maayaproject, university of bonn and deborah anderson sei, dept. Unicode is also the new standard of the cambodian government. These names may not be unique and may use incorrect characters in their name. These additions include six new scripts and 72 new emoji characters.

So computer experts devised a standard that will fulfill the above requirements. Text strings are encoded in either pdfdocencoding or unicode character encoding. Hard copy versions of the unicode standard have been among the. A large part of the unicode standard is devoted to thousands of unified character codes for chinese, japanese, and korean ideographs. Rpm remote print manager rpm can convert a number of text formats to portable document format pdf. Feb 28, 2020 total pdf converter x is a server pdf converter that has no gui and is used in the webb app mode. Hard copy versions of the unicode standard have been among the most crucial and most heavily used reference books in my personal library for years. In this sense, an abbreviation is also considered a name. We are using the arial unicode ms regular font since we have japanese fonts to display. In a few years all the old fonts will be forgotten, and all texts will be in unicode. Encoding takes symbol from table, and tells font what should be painted. A universal character encoding the unicode standard has been developed to. Unicode is an attempt to include all the different schemes into one universal textencoding standard. Its just a table, which shows glyphs position to encoding system.

The standard also contains the unicode character database, a number of core data files containing the information that computers need in order to correctly process those characters. The codespace of the unicode standard is divided into subparts called blocks see d10b in section 3. I am developing an indexing system to put termsphrases strings in a database. The standard is maintained by the unicode consortium, and as of march 2020 the most recent version, unicode.

The standard text, published in book form this includes a complete set of printed code charts the unicode character database, a set of data files providing complete property information on every character various webpublished supplemental materials. A chronology of the origin and development of unicode is also available on the site on the computerphile youtube channel, tom scott briefly discusses the history of unicode and utf8 9 minutes 36 seconds. The design of a unicode font 291 european manual of printing and typefounding,mechanick exercises on the whole art of printing, published in 1683, joseph moxon illustrates upper and lower compositors cases containingsome 140 characters 5. This will include looking at the versioning system used for the standard, and also at unicode technical reports, a set of satellite documents that have an integral relationship to the standard. Table of contents xii unicode demystified testing for membership in a class 366 the inversion list 369 performing set operations on inversion lists 370. Because unicode is a universal encoding, any abstract character that could ever be. The unicode consortium site has character charts, a glossary, and pdf versions of the unicode specification. For the unicode standard, by contrast, the repertoire is inherently open. Unicodes character set is defined in parallel by two cooperating bodies. For easy lookup of characters, see the current code charts. A practical programmers guide to the encoding standard images of all unicode characters on kindle touch 5. The unicode standard isnt merely a collection of characters and their code points. Unicode standard article about unicode standard by the free.

Characters in this chart that are new for the unicode standard, version 7. Unicode is described in the unicode standard by the unicode consortium see the bibliography. Unicode is a computing standard for the consistent encoding symbols. This pdf file is an excerpt from the unicode standard, version 3. Rpm will then convert internally to utf8, one of the standard unicode formats. Thankfully the unicode standard caught on and unified communication. In this section, i will describe the unicode consortium and the way in which the unicode standard is maintained. Unicode handles lefttoright and righttoleft text, combining marks, and includes diverse cultural, political, religious characters and emojis. No changes in the content of the unicode standard annexes were made for version 12. The standard text, published in book form this includes a complete set of printed code charts the unicode character database, a set of data files providing complete property information on every character various web.

All you have to do is identify the format of the incoming data, including the code page if appropriate. I will use the definition given by the unicode consortium itself to answer the question. The unicode standard article about the unicode standard. Links to the individual unicode standard annexes are available in the navigation bar on the left of this page. I have downloaded a trial version of adobe acrobat xi pro for evaluation. As an accepted universal standard in the computer industry, the unicode standard assigns each character a unique numeric value and name. Pdfdocencoding is a superset of the iso latin 1 encoding and is documented in appendix d. Alias names are formally described in the unicode standard. The unicode standard includes a complete set of korean hangul syllables as well as the individual jamos, which can also be used to write korean.

The unicode standard provides a convention for labeling code points that do not have character names control, reserved, noncharacter, privateuse and surrogate code points. The unicode characterglyph model 44 character positioning 47 the principle of unification 50 alternateglyph selection 53 multiple representations 54 flavors of unicode 56 character semantics 58 unicode versions and unicode technical reports 60 unicode standard annexes 60 unicode technical standards 61 unicode technical reports 61. The unicode standard also uses publishes alias names that are not formal, and are not listed in the normative namealiases. In the pdf reference in chapter 3, this is what they say about unicode. If you have acquired this nongui converter, it will help you convert pdf to unicode text via command line. Total pdf converter x is a server pdf converter that has no gui and is used in the webb app mode. Indeed, this is a kind of sdk software development kit, which can be integrated both in desktop and server applications. Unicode is the new international standard for khmer. Originally unicode was designed to be universal, unique, and uniform, i. About the unicode standard characters for the world. The unicode standard the unicode standard consists of.

The unicode standard is the specification of an encoding scheme for written characters and text. How do i convert a pdf file containing unicode characters. I will use the definition given by the unicode consortium itself to answer the. Pdf unicode standard code for information interchange. Computers all around the world will understand khmer language when typed using unicode fonts. How do i convert a pdf file containing unicode characters such as a t with a dot under it to a word file. The unicode standard provides a consistent way to digitally represent the characters used in the written languages of the world. Unlocking the mayan hieroglyphic script with unicode. For example, the cp1252 charset maps code points from 0 though 255, but it has only 251 entries.

It is a universal standard that enables consistent encoding of multilingual text and allows text data to be interchanged internationally without conflict. Unicode standard article about unicode standard by the. Adopted as an international standard in 1992, unicode was originally a doublebyte, or 16digit, binary number see numeration numeration. If you understand or feel you are starting to understand unicode then the unicode standard version 3. Rendering sinhala is similar to other brahmic scripts in the unicode standard in particular, the tamil script, however, consonant forms are encoded differently. Character blocks generally contain characters from a single script, and in many cases, a script is fully represented in its. Unicode transformation format 8bit is a variablewidth encoding that can represent every character in the unicode character set. Unicode provides a unique number for every character, no matter what the platform, no matter what the program, no matter what the language. Unicode represents a mechanism to support more regionally popular encoding systems such as the iso8859 variants in europe, shiftjis in japan, or big5 in china. Nandasara and others published unicode standard code for information interchange find, read and cite all the. The unicode standard article about the unicode standard by. Unicode standard for south asian scripts ch 9 project. These charts are provided as the online reference to the character contents of the unicode standard, version 8.

1303 689 1142 1084 335 524 420 1258 3 642 440 1281 1219 210 1147 574 1516 607 910 750 1357 333 1344 121 1235 1031 1358 788 405 1004 270 306 1212 473 888 1224 1197 960 1306 1030 1349 900 880 358 1018 819 1155 129 925